ENGLISH Manual search Seamless Loop/Hot start/Stutter/BTrim For only C.B.R files, manual searching can be performed. NOTE: •With manual searching, it is only possible to search within the selected file. •Manual searching in the reverse direction is possible up to the point 5 seconds before the point at which searching starts. •The searching speed may vary according to the file's compression rate, etc. •V.B.R. is not supported with this function. For only C.B.R. files, Hot starting, seamless loop playback, stuttering and B trim can be performed in the same way as with normal CDs. NOTE: •The A and B points for the seamless loop must both be set within the same file. •V.B.R. is not supported with these functions. BRAKE BRAKE is supported in the same way as with normal CDs. 9 OTHER FUNCTIONS 1. When "Power On Play"is set to "ON" mode at 1 "⁄1 PRESET (8)", playback starts from the first track on the disc when the power is turned on. 10 MEMO (Custom Setting Memory) CD setting information can be stored in the non-volatile memory. The stored information can be called out of the memory later, making it easy to prepare for your mixing. NOTE: The MEMO function cannot be used for MP3. 1. About TRACK MEMO • Up to 1000 memo points can be stored to internal memory for later recall. The number of tracks on a particular CD only limits the amount of memo points available per that disc. Example: If your CD has 22 tracks, you can only save up to 22 memos. (1 memo group per track.) CAUTION: 1000 is the maximum possible number of tracks that can be stored to memory. However, to simplify the MEMO operations, the memory system manages each 200 MEMO data groups as a minimum unit (the total 1000 memory capacity divided into 5 memory data groups). When you want to clear just one MEMO data in the 1 MEMO CLEAR mode (see page 15), the unit will erase the memo information but not the internal memo allocation number. Accordingly, depending on conditions, the number of tracks that can be stored in the memory may be fewer than 1000. Once you reached 1000 stored points, you will see a message that says "MEMO FULL!". At this time you will need to "delete" old data to make room for new memo points. Therefore the oldest 200 memo points in that group will be deleted and become available. • The MEMO indicator on the display lights up when a track for which data is stored in the memory is selected. 2. MEMO ITEMS The following items are max to be stored under 1 memory bank: q CUE point. w A1 and B1 points, A2 and B2 points. e Playing pitch, pitch range pitch on/off, Key Adjust on/off, Hot Start/Stutter setting. 3. MEMO MODE SELECT q Push the MEMO button @4 in CUE mode to enter MEMO mode. w Turn the TRACK SELECT knob o to select the various MEMO modes from as follows. Memo Set, MemoCall, Memo Clr Depending on conditions, some modes cannot be selected. e Push the MEMO button @4 again to exit MEMO mode. (1) Storing data in the memory [Memo Set] • After making your desired settings to be stored in memory, then push CUE button !0. • In CUE mode, push MEMO button @4 once to enable Memo set function. • If the MEMO indicator is already lit up, it is necessary to clear existing Memo before storing a new Memo. • At last push TRACK SELECT knob o down to save. You can see "Complete!" message and MEMO indicator lights up. MEMO FULL • If the memory is full and no more data can be stored, "Memo Full!" and "Del. 200?" message appears. • In this case, you need to clear memory of First 200s Memo (number 1 to 200) at a time to make space for new memos. • To make space, push TRACK SELECT knob o down while "Del. 200?" message is displayed. • "Delete OK?" message appears then push TRACK SELECT knob o down again to execute clearing. • After the first 200s Memo (number 0 to 199) are cleared, number after 200 Memo are renumbered as new 1, 2, 3...(now you have a new set of 200 empty spaces.). 14
